State-specific licensing requirements, exams, and fees for 8 trades in Ohio.
Ohio wages are 5–10% below the national median. Columbus, Cleveland, and Cincinnati metros run higher.
Primary licensing authority: Ohio Construction Industry Licensing Board (OCILB)
